Transaction 62e7865e608cab50dd3f411a65c9308aa0613c391def87382c45f89574ccb5cf
1 Input
1 Output
-
62e7865e608cab50dd3f411a65c9308aa0613c391def87382c45f89574ccb5cf:0
- value
- 3977663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e936dbf02e042d03ae520953a578beabfbce33eb OP_EQUAL
- address
- 3Nx95vJ1pavjBGYec18oC1KWndip2Me2GN